Why Alligator Leads for Multimeter is Necessary

As someone who frequently works with electronics, I’ve come to realize how essential alligator leads are for my multimeter. These handy accessories have truly transformed the way I conduct measurements. First and foremost, their clip-on design allows me to easily connect to various components without needing a second set of hands. I can secure the leads to terminals or wires, freeing me up to focus on taking accurate readings.

Another benefit I’ve experienced with alligator leads is their versatility. Whether I’m testing voltage, current, or resistance, these leads adapt seamlessly to different tasks. I appreciate that they can be used in tight spaces where traditional probes might struggle. In my projects, I’ve found that using alligator leads saves time and increases efficiency, allowing me to get my work done more quickly and effectively.

Moreover, the sturdy construction of alligator leads provides a reliable connection. I often work with high-precision circuits, and having confidence in my connections is crucial. The secure grip of the alligator clips ensures that I get consistent readings without the frustration of intermittent contact. Understanding Alligator Leads

Alligator leads, also known as alligator clips, are wires with clips on each end that can securely attach to electrical components. I find them invaluable for testing circuits, connecting to battery terminals, or even just holding connections while I’m working. Their ability to grip onto surfaces means I can work hands-free, which is a huge plus.

Types of Alligator Leads

When I was shopping for alligator leads, I discovered there are a few different types to choose from:

  1. Standard Alligator Clips: These are the most common type. They come in various sizes and are perfect for general use. I often opt for these for everyday tasks.
  1. Insulated Alligator Clips: If you’re working with high voltages or sensitive components, insulated clips are a must. They protect me from accidental shocks, and I always feel safer using them.
  1. Heavy-Duty Alligator Clips: For those tougher jobs, heavy-duty clips are designed to handle higher currents. I usually reach for these when I’m working on larger electrical systems or automotive projects.

Length of Leads

The length of the leads is another crucial factor to consider. When I first started out, I didn’t pay much attention to this, but I quickly learned that having the right length can save a lot of hassle.

  • Short Leads (1-2 feet): Great for close connections and small projects.
  • Medium Leads (3-5 feet): These are my go-to for most situations, offering a balance of flexibility and convenience.
  • Long Leads (6 feet or more): I use these when I need to connect to something far away, though they can sometimes get tangled.

Material and Build Quality

The material used in the construction of the alligator leads is essential for durability and performance. Most of the leads I’ve come across are made from copper wire, which ensures good conductivity. Additionally, I always check that the clips are made of sturdy metal, as flimsy clips can break easily.

Compatibility with Multimeters

Before making a purchase, I always ensure that the alligator leads are compatible with my multimeter. Most leads come with universal connectors, but it’s worth checking to avoid any compatibility issues.
